About the Role

Uber for Business (U4B) is looking for a visionary Design Manager to lead a talented team of designers reimagining how businesses move and grow with Uber. From simplifying travel expenses to enhancing the employee ride experience, our B2B solutions empower organizations to streamline operations, boost compliance, and deliver premium travel at scale. As a Design Manager, you'll drive innovation and execution across a fast-paced, cross-functional environment. You'll collaborate with partners across Uber—from Rider to Delivery teams—to craft seamless, intuitive experiences for companies worldwide. This role calls for strategic system thinking, a passion for design excellence, and a relentless focus on solving complex, real-world problems. Together, we're making business travel less admin, more action—and delivering value from day one.

Key Responsibilities

  • You'll collaborate with design and cross-functional collaborators to craft the vision and strategies behind some of the company's rapid growing and exciting enterprise initiatives.
  • Set the bar high by knowing what quality looks like and how to help product teams ship at that quality with minimal impact on velocity.
  • Drive standard methodologies in overall experiences and product design.
  • Be the voice of the customer and champion solving user problems.
  • Help designers develop a wide array of hard and soft skills based on their career goals and what the team needs.
  • Lead design reviews, crits, sprints, and own some of your projects.
  • You should feel comfortable changing elevations quickly, from high-level critical thinking to evaluating research, interaction, and design execution.

Requirements

  • 7+ years of Product Design experience.
  • 3+ years of management experience.
  • Experience shipping successful enterprise and B2B or B2B2C software products with a significant impact on the user experience and business.
